proud
骄傲的
常用释义
英音[ praʊd ]
美音[ praʊd ]
基本释义
- adj. 自豪的,得意的;令人自豪的;傲慢的,自负的;自尊的,自重的;秀丽的,壮观的;凸出的,隆起的;(肌肉)愈合伤口四周赘生的;(动物)有力量的,精力充沛的
- 【名】 (Proud)(英)普劳德(人名)
